Compare Roseville to West Hollywood

This post compares Roseville, California to West Hollywood, California across various dimensions, including population, median income, median age, percentage of housing that is rental, percent of households with kids, and other demographics.

Dimension Roseville (city) West Hollywood (city)
Population 130,705 36,148
Income (median) $64,526 $63,795
Home Value (median) $386,300 $684,200
White 78% 79%
Black 1% 4%
Asian 9% 5%
With Kids 35% 3%
Age (median) 38 39
Rentals 35% 78%
